How they compare
Laos currently reports 1.49 million against 1.42 million in Cuba, a difference of 72,090.
That makes Laos's figure about 1.1 times Cuba's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 26 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Cuba ahead.
Cuba ranks 88th and Laos ranks 87th of 191 countries.
Cuba has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cuba | Laos |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1.82 million | 922,836 | 899,623 | Cuba |
| 2000s | 1.54 million | 1.21 million | 332,298 | Cuba |
| 2010s | 1.50 million | 1.47 million | 29,443 | Cuba |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
